In their focus on analysis, sociologists may forget that before any well-developed understanding of phenomena can be achieved, adequate

description is a must. Storyboarding, the use of a series of pictures in separate frames to outline or brainstorm ideas about how to tell a story can lead to such descriptions. Following a discussion of the theoretical underpinnings of storyboarding, I explain the techniques involved to use this exercise in a diversity class and conclude with an examination of how it may be employed in other courses.
